How Online Surveys Work

Online surveys are a popular way for companies to gather feedback from consumers. They offer participants the chance to share their opinions on various products, services, and topics. To participate, you typically sign up with a survey panel, which then invites you to take surveys that match your demographics and interests.

How Much Money Can You Make?

The amount of money you can make from online surveys varies widely. According to a survey by the American Consumer Opinion, the average survey taker earns about $25 to $50 per month. However, this can vary significantly based on several factors.

Survey Length

Longer surveys often pay more because they require more time and effort from participants. While these surveys can take anywhere from 10 to 30 minutes, the potential earnings can be substantial. For example, a survey that pays $5 for 20 minutes of your time can be quite lucrative.

Survey Frequency

Some survey panels offer a high volume of surveys, allowing participants to earn more by taking multiple surveys per day. While this can be time-consuming, it can also lead to a significant increase in your monthly earnings.

Demographics

Some surveys are specifically designed for certain demographics, such as parents, tech enthusiasts, or people with specific hobbies. If you fit into one of these groups, you may be invited to take higher-paying surveys.

Survey Panel Reputation

Reputable survey panels tend to offer higher-paying surveys. These panels have a good track record of paying their participants on time and providing quality survey opportunities. It’s important to research and choose a reputable panel to maximize your earnings.

Other Ways to Increase Your Earnings

In addition to the factors mentioned above, there are other ways to increase your earnings from online surveys:

  • Join multiple survey panels to increase your opportunities.

  • Participate in paid focus groups or product testing.

  • Refer friends to survey panels and earn a commission.
